Multidisciplinary Inspection & Evaluation:
Perform thorough visual and instrumental inspections of assets, equipment, components, and installations across various engineering disciplines (., pressure vessels, piping, structural steel, electrical systems, control systems, civil foundations, machinery).
Utilize a range of precision measuring instruments, non-destructive testing (NDT) techniques (., VT, PT, MT, UT, RT interpretation where certified), and diagnostic tools.
Assess the condition, integrity, and operational functionality of assets, identifying defects, corrosion, material degradation, structural anomalies, and electrical faults.
Code & Standard Compliance:
Ensure strict adherence to national and international engineering codes, standards, and regulatory requirements (., ASME, API, ASTM, AISC, IS codes, relevant electrical codes, local building codes).
Verify that construction, fabrication, installation, and maintenance activities meet approved drawings, specifications, and project quality plans.
Documentation & Reporting:
Prepare detailed, accurate, and concise inspection reports, including findings, observations, measurements, photographic evidence, and recommendations.
Maintain comprehensive records of all inspection activities, test results, and corrective actions taken.
Develop and update inspection checklists, procedures, and methodologies.
Problem Identification & Resolution:
Identify deviations, non-conformities, and potential risks, conducting root cause analysis for identified issues.
Collaborate with engineering, production, maintenance, and project teams to develop and implement effective corrective and preventive actions.
Provide technical advice and guidance on repair methodologies, material selection, and quality improvements.
Collaboration & Communication:
Liaise effectively with internal stakeholders (., project managers, engineers, contractors, safety personnel) and external parties (., clients, third-party inspectors, regulatory bodies).
Clearly communicate complex technical information, inspection findings, and recommendations to diverse audiences.
Participate in pre-inspection meetings, progress reviews, and final acceptance procedures.
Safety & Quality Assurance:
Promote and adhere to all health, safety, and environmental (HSE) policies and procedures during all inspection activities.
Contribute to the continuous improvement of quality management systems and inspection processes.
